This past weekend was busy for players from the Natural State taking visits to North Alabama as well as those that attended Football University camp in Dallas. Every prospect in this article is setting the stage for a strong 2022 football season. We are going to take a look at several players in this article and spotlight them this week as players to keep an eye on as the 2022 season approaches. <strong>[player_tooltip player_id="213347" first="Aiden" last="Evans"]-Quarterback-Springdale Har-Ber-2025</strong> The quarterback position is one that appears to be in good hands over the next fer years at Springdale Har-Ber. [player_tooltip player_id="213347" first="Aiden" last="Evans"] displays great touch on the deep ball, and he can fit the ball into some tight windows. In Dallas over the weekend, Evans performed extremely well earning him an invitation to the Top Gun competition. However, Evans is not finished there he will be competing in the Rivals event in New Orleans this weekend. The best is yet to come for Evans, the potential is very impressive. <strong>[player_tooltip player_id="149539" first="Hunter" last="Marshall"]-Offensive Line-Farmington-2024</strong> Marshall was able to display his versatility in Dallas over the weekend. The Farmington center put in his usual stellar work at the center position, but he was also able to get in some work at guard. Marshall uses his quickness to keep opposing defensive linemen off-balance. He is a prospect that can surprise opposing defenders with just how strong he is. Keep an eye on Marshall this season as the Farmington Cardinals get set for another playoff run. <strong>[player_tooltip player_id="308813" first="Truitt" last="Rowland"]-Defensive Line-Farmington-2024</strong> [player_tooltip player_id="308813" first="Truitt" last="Rowland"] is a newcomer to the Prep RedZone 2024 list, and all indications are he will have no trouble moving up the list. Rowland shows good quickness along the defensive line and has the potential to play any of the positions along the defensive line. He is extremely quick getting into the backfield and does a good job of pressuring the quarterback. Rowland attended the Football University camp in Dallas as well and is bringing with him plenty of knowledge that he picked up at the Football University camp. <strong>[player_tooltip player_id="262460" first="Akira" last="Fujibayashi"]-Offensive Line-Greenwood-2026</strong> The center position in the state of Arkansas is going to be well represented over the next few years. Fujibayashi shows good foot speed and does a great job of getting into opposing defensive linemen. He is a tenacious offensive lineman that plays with a chip on his shoulder. Fujibayashi is someone that I am looking forward to seeing more of over the next few seasons. The Greenwood Bulldogs are going to continue to be a powerhouse in the state of Arkansas and Fujibayashi will open some eyes in the process. <strong>[player_tooltip player_id="153886" first="Charleston" last="Collins"]-Defensive Line-Pine Bluff-2024</strong> The Pine Bluff edge rusher has opened some eyes over the past few months. Collins is extremely quick and is able to terrorize the offensive backfield using his impressive speed. The Pine Bluff defensive lineman had the opportunity to visit the University of North Alabama over the weekend. The North Alabama coaching staff has done an impressive job of recruiting the state of Arkansas in an intense manner. Collins is a prospect that is going to have a chance to be recruited heavily over the next few months and is a player to watch out for this season. <strong>[player_tooltip player_id="154251" first="Romelo" last="Bell"]-Defensive Line-Pulaski Academy-2023</strong> The Pulaski Academy defensive linemen is a player that can explode into the offensive backfield. Bell has that impressive mix of power and speed that scouts look for in defensive linemen in the college ranks. Bell already holds a scholarship offer from West Point and he is a prospect that is going to continue to attract attention over the next few months. Bell had the opportunity to visit North Alabama over the weekend along with [player_tooltip player_id="153886" first="Charleston" last="Collins"] and [player_tooltip player_id="201147" first="Anton" last="Pierce"]. <strong>[player_tooltip player_id="201147" first="Anton" last="Pierce"]-Athlete-Little Rock Mills-2023</strong> One player that has had an extremely busy offseason so far is [player_tooltip player_id="201147" first="Anton" last="Pierce"]. Pierce is incredibly versatile and can play both sides of the ball with equal effectiveness. In the secondary, Pierce has the potential to be one of the best safeties in the state. Meanwhile, at the wide receiver position he does a great job of using his athletic ability to create separation from opposing defenders. Pierce was able to pay a visit to the North Alabama during the junior day activities going on there. Keep an eye on Pierce, the best is yet to come for this talented player.
